Q: Is 5,590,250 a Palindrome?

 A: No, the number 5,590,250 is not a palindrome.

How is 5,590,250 not a palindrome number?

A palindromic number is number that remains the same when its digits are reversed.


Here's how to check if a number is a palindrome:


Step 1

Take the original number and reverse it.


Here is the original number color coded:

5590250

Now we reverse it like this:

0520955

Notice the colors are going in the opposite direction now


Step 2

Compare the two numbers. If they are exactly the same then the number is a palindrome.


Is 5590250 = 0520955?


Answer:

NO, so that means the number 5,590,250 is not a palindrome!
